科研项目管理系统需求说明书怎么写才能满足高效管理与合规要求?
在当今科研活动日益复杂、项目数量激增的背景下,科研项目管理系统(Research Project Management System, RPMS)已成为高校、科研院所和企业研发部门不可或缺的数字化工具。一份高质量的《科研项目管理系统需求说明书》不仅决定系统开发的方向和质量,更是确保项目全流程可控、数据可追溯、资源合理分配的关键依据。那么,如何编写一份既专业又实用的需求说明书?本文将从目标定位、核心模块设计、功能细化、非功能性要求、合规性考量及实施路径等方面进行全面解析,帮助科研管理者和IT团队共同打造一个真正贴合业务场景、支撑科研创新的信息化平台。
一、明确编制目的与使用对象
首先,在撰写需求说明书前必须清晰界定其用途。该文档应服务于以下几类用户:
- 项目负责人:需要了解系统是否支持任务分解、进度跟踪、经费预算等功能;
- 科研管理人员:关注审批流程自动化、风险预警机制、绩效评估指标等;
- 财务与审计人员:强调经费使用的透明度、合规性和可审计性;
- IT开发团队:依赖详尽的功能描述和技术约束条件进行系统设计与编码。
因此,需求说明书不是技术文档堆砌,而是连接业务逻辑与技术实现的桥梁。建议以“问题驱动”方式展开,例如:“当前项目申报周期长、过程记录不完整、跨部门协作效率低”,从而引出系统要解决的核心痛点。
二、定义系统核心功能模块
科研项目管理系统通常包含以下几个关键模块,每个模块都应详细说明输入、处理逻辑、输出结果以及关联关系:
1. 项目立项与申报管理
- 支持多级评审流程配置(院系初审→专家评审→校级终审);
- 在线填写项目计划书、预算表、技术路线图等标准化模板;
- 集成电子签章、身份认证(如CA证书)确保法律效力;
- 自动归档历史申报材料供后续复用。
2. 进度与任务管理
- 甘特图可视化展示各子课题时间节点;
- 设置里程碑提醒机制(邮件/短信通知);
- 支持任务委派、进度填报、状态变更日志记录;
- 允许上传阶段性成果(论文、专利、实验数据)。
3. 经费与财务管理
- 按科目分类管理预算额度(设备费、差旅费、劳务费等);
- 实时监控支出进度,超支自动预警;
- 对接财务系统接口(如用友、金蝶),实现凭证同步;
- 生成符合国家自然科学基金委或科技部格式的决算报告。
4. 成果与知识产权管理
- 集中存储论文、软著、专利、标准等成果信息;
- 关联项目编号、作者、单位、发表时间等元数据;
- 提供成果统计分析仪表盘(年度产出量、影响力指数);
- 与CNKI、Web of Science等数据库打通,提升查重效率。
5. 合规与审计支持
- 全过程留痕(谁在何时修改了什么内容);
- 权限分级控制(管理员、项目组成员、外部专家不同访问级别);
- 符合《科研诚信管理办法》《会计法》等法规要求;
- 生成符合审计要求的数据导出包(CSV/XML格式)。
三、细化非功能性需求
除了功能外,系统的稳定性、安全性、易用性和扩展性同样重要,这些构成“非功能性需求”:
1. 性能要求
- 并发用户数 ≥ 500人同时在线操作;
- 页面响应时间 ≤ 2秒(普通操作);
- 大数据量下(如万条项目记录)查询无卡顿。
2. 安全性保障
- 采用HTTPS加密传输,敏感字段脱敏显示;
- 角色权限模型(RBAC)+ 行为审计日志;
- 定期备份策略(每日增量+每周全量);
- 通过ISO 27001信息安全管理体系认证优先。
3. 易用性与用户体验
- 移动端适配(微信小程序/APP)方便现场填报;
- 界面简洁直观,减少培训成本;
- 提供中文语音助手辅助填写复杂表格;
- 支持快捷键、批量导入导出、模板复用。
4. 可维护性与可扩展性
- 微服务架构设计,便于未来模块升级;
- 开放API接口供第三方系统集成(如OA、LIMS);
- 支持插件式扩展新功能(如AI辅助评审、区块链存证)。
四、合规性与政策适配
当前我国对科研项目的监管日趋严格,《关于进一步加强科研诚信建设的若干意见》《国家重点研发计划资金管理办法》等文件均对信息系统提出明确要求。因此,需求说明书必须体现:
- 数据主权归属:所有科研数据所有权归科研机构,不得擅自上传至境外服务器;
- 科研伦理审查:涉及人类受试者或动物实验的项目需嵌入伦理审批流程;
- 预算合规校验:系统内置规则引擎,自动拦截不符合规定的经费使用申请;
- 电子档案管理:符合《电子文件归档与管理规范》(GB/T 18894),可长期保存。
此外,若面向国家级项目(如国家自然科学基金、重点研发计划),还需预留对接“国家科研项目综合管理平台”的接口能力。
五、编写技巧与常见误区
撰写需求说明书时,务必避免以下陷阱:
- 过度理想化:不要追求一步到位,应分阶段迭代开发(MVP先行);
- 忽视用户反馈:建议组织多轮原型测试(可用性测试+场景模拟);
- 术语混乱:统一术语表(如“项目”“课题”“子任务”含义区分清楚);
- 忽略边界条件:比如异常情况下的补偿机制(网络中断后的数据恢复)。
推荐使用结构化表达方式,例如:
功能名称:经费报销审核
前置条件:项目已立项且经费账户余额充足
触发动作:项目负责人提交报销单
处理逻辑:系统校验发票真伪、金额合理性、是否超预算
后置结果:通过则进入财务流程,失败则退回并提示原因
异常处理:发票重复识别、OCR识别错误等情况下的容错机制
六、结语:从需求到落地的关键一步
一份优秀的《科研项目管理系统需求说明书》,不应只是静态文档,而是一个动态演进的过程。它应当成为项目启动前的共识基础、开发中的验收标准、上线后的持续优化依据。建议建立“需求池”机制,定期收集用户反馈并纳入版本更新计划。只有当需求真正来源于一线实践,并被技术团队充分理解与执行,系统才能从“能用”走向“好用”,最终助力科研管理提质增效、创新驱动发展。

